
name.remal.gradle_plugins.dsl.extensions.groovy.lang.Closure.kt Maven / Gradle / Ivy
package name.remal.gradle_plugins.dsl.extensions
import groovy.lang.Closure
import org.gradle.api.Action
import org.gradle.api.specs.Spec
import org.gradle.api.specs.Specs.convertClosureToSpec
import org.gradle.util.ConfigureUtil.configure
fun Closure<*>.toConfigureAction(): Action = Action { configure(this, it) }
fun Closure<*>.toSpec(): Spec = convertClosureToSpec(this)
© 2015 - 2025 Weber Informatics LLC | Privacy Policy